2

私たちのアプリケーションでは、ユーザーは PDF をダウンロードし、iOS の InAppBrowser または Android のローカル PDF リーダーを介して開くことができます。ファイルを保存するには、Phonegap の LocalFileSystem オプションを使用します。うまく機能しますが、問題は、ファイルが Android の外部ストレージに保存されることです。これにより、いくつかの問題が発生します。まず、ユーザーはファイルにアクセスできます。次に、アプリケーションを削除しても、ファイルは永続的です。Phonegap が内部ストレージを使用して iOS のようにしない理由がわかりません。

ここに私の質問があります: Phonegap を使用してファイルを内部ストレージに保存する方法はありますか?何か明らかなことを見逃していますか?それともファイルを内部ストレージに保存するために独自のプラグインを作成する必要がありますか?

ノート:

  • 代わりに localStorage を使用できるような回答はありません。内部ストレージを使用したい。
  • 私はPhonegapを使用しています:2.6、おそらく2.5.0にダウングレードします(お気づきかもしれませんが、ローカルストレージは現在Androidでも2.6.0で正しく機能していません-.-)
4

2 に答える 2